The main advise for newbie is not to try to trade. It's very hard job even for experienced guys. 
The second advice is that you should always diversify your risks. Make 2 portfolios. The first one is for long term hodl, the second one is for ICO investment. Each of them should consists of 3-10 coins/projects.

One of the tips for beginners will be a careful reading of white paper. Many startups tend to embellish the reality, for example, overestimating the volume of the market they claim, and underestimating the performance of competitors.Evaluating ICO your task is to collect and classify as much information about the project as possible. Scour the forums. The higher the level of discussion among those attracted by the ICO, the better.
